To set up your Denon AVR-1707, connect your speakers, input sources, and TV. Then, power on the receiver and follow the on-screen setup assistant to configure your speaker layout and input settings.
Ensure all speaker wires are securely connected and check that the correct input source is selected. Also, make sure the receiver is not muted and the volume is turned up.
To perform a factory reset, turn off the receiver. Then press and hold the "Speaker A" and "Speaker B" buttons while turning the unit on. Release the buttons when "Initialized" appears on the display.
Ensure the receiver is well-ventilated and not placed in a confined space. Clean any dust from ventilation openings and avoid stacking other electronic devices on top.
The Denon AVR-1707 does not support firmware updates via USB or network. Ensure compatibility with your components and consult Denon support if issues arise.
Use a subwoofer cable to connect the subwoofer pre-out on the AVR-1707 to the line-in on your subwoofer. Configure the subwoofer settings in the receiver menu.
Ensure cables are securely connected and check for HDMI compatibility. Try different HDMI ports and cables, and power cycle the receiver and connected devices.
Access the setup menu and select "Speaker Setup." Adjust speaker configuration, distances, and levels to optimize surround sound performance.
Replace the batteries and ensure there is no obstruction between the remote and the receiver. If the issue persists, try resetting the remote by removing the batteries and pressing each button once.
Ensure speaker placement is optimal and the correct audio format is selected. Experiment with the receiver's equalizer settings and room acoustics to enhance sound quality.
